Definition of lawyers:

(n) : A professional person qualified (as by a law degree or bar exam) and authorized to practice law as an attorney-at-law, solicitor, advocate, barrister or equivalent, i.e. represent parties in lawsuits or trials and give legal advice.
(n) : A professional person with a graduate law degree that qualifies for legal work (such as Juris Doctor)
(v) : (informal, intransitive) To practice law.
(v) : (intransitive) To perform, or attempt to perform, the work of a lawyer.
(v) : (intransitive) To make legalistic arguments.
(n) : (by extension) A legal layman who argues points of law.
